view templates.swigs/thumbnail.html @ 6:3021deef1599

Encoding related fixes * chomp encoding string * reformat else (seems someone hacked it in) * debug print encoding * do not use :utf8 binmode ("re-encode") on written file if the input is _already_ UTF-8
author Peter Gervai <grin@grin.hu>
date Thu, 16 Oct 2008 00:02:14 +0200
parents a84c32f131df
children
line wrap: on
line source

<!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"
"http://www.w3.org/TR/REC-html40/loose.dtd">
<html>
  <head>
    <meta http-equiv="content-type"
	  content="text/html;charset=<TMPL_VAR NAME=ENCODING>">
    <meta name="GENERATOR"
	  content="BINS <TMPL_VAR NAME=BINS_VERSION> (http://bins.sautret.org/)">
    <title><!-- TMPL_VAR NAME=ALBUM_TITLE --></title>
    
    <!-- TMPL_IF NAME=PRELOAD_IMAGES -->
    <!-- preload thumnails of the next page to speed up the album 
     browsing -->
    <script type="text/javascript" language="javascript">
      <!-- hide from non JavaScript Browsers
      function PreloadNextImages() {
        <!-- TMPL_LOOP NAME=PRELOAD_IMAGES -->
        img<!-- TMPL_VAR NAME=PRELOAD_IMAGE_NB --> = 
          new Image(<!-- TMPL_VAR NAME=PRELOAD_IMAGE_WIDTH -->,
                    <!-- TMPL_VAR NAME=PRELOAD_IMAGE_HEIGHT -->);
        img<!-- TMPL_VAR NAME=PRELOAD_IMAGE_NB -->.src =
          "<!-- TMPL_VAR NAME=PRELOAD_IMAGE_NAME -->";
        <!-- /TMPL_LOOP -->
      }
    // End hiding -->
    </script>
    <!-- /TMPL_IF -->
    <!-- TMPL_IF NAME=NEXT_THUMB_PAGE -->
    <link
	  rel="next"
	  href="<TMPL_VAR NAME=NEXT_THUMB_PAGE>"
	  title="<TMPL_VAR NAME=STRING_NEXT>">
    <link
	  rel="last"
	  href="<TMPL_VAR NAME=LAST_PAGE>"
	  title="<TMPL_VAR NAME=STRING_LAST>">
    <!-- /TMPL_IF -->
    <!-- TMPL_IF NAME=PREV_THUMB_PAGE -->
    <link
	  rel="prev"
	  href="<TMPL_VAR NAME=PREV_THUMB_PAGE>"
	  title="<TMPL_VAR NAME=STRING_PREV>">
    <link
	  rel="first"
	  href="<TMPL_VAR NAME=FIRST_PAGE>"
	  title="<TMPL_VAR NAME=STRING_FIRST>">
    <!-- /TMPL_IF -->
    <!-- TMPL_IF NAME=UP_LINK -->
    <link
	  rel="up"
	  href="<TMPL_VAR NAME=UP_LINK>"
	  title="<TMPL_VAR NAME=UP_TITLE>">
    <link
	  rel="Start"
	  href="<TMPL_VAR NAME=STATIC_PATH>/.."
	  title="<TMPL_VAR NAME=STRING_HOME>">
    <!-- /TMPL_IF -->
    <link
	  rel="Index"
	  href="<TMPL_VAR NAME=TREE_LINK>"
	  title="<TMPL_VAR NAME=TREE_TITLE>">
  </head>

  <!--$Id: thumbnail.html,v 1.20 2004/05/08 20:18:28 jerome Exp $-->
  <!-- TMPL_VAR NAME=BINS_ID -->

  <body bgcolor="<TMPL_VAR NAME=PAGE_BACKCOLOR>"
	vlink="#000000" link="#002085" alink="0000FF" 
    <!-- TMPL_IF NAME=PRELOAD_IMAGES -->
    onload="PreloadNextImages()"<!-- /TMPL_IF -->>
    <a accesskey="l" href="imagelist.html"></a>
    <table border="0" cellpadding="0" cellspacing="0" align="center"
	   width="90%">
	<tr>
	  <td>
	    <table cellpadding="6" cellspacing="0" width="100%" 
		   border="0"
		   bgcolor="<TMPL_VAR NAME=MAINBAR_BACKCOLOR>" >
		<tr>
		  <td>
		    <table cellpadding="0" cellspacing="0"
			   border="0"  width="100%">
			<tr>
			  <td valign="middle" align="left">
			    <font size="4"
				  color="<!-- TMPL_VAR
				  NAME=MAINBAR_TITLECOLOR -->">
			      <!-- TMPL_VAR NAME=ALBUM_TITLE -->
			    </font>
			  </td>
			  <td align="right">
			    <font size="2" color="<!-- TMPL_VAR
				  NAME=MAINBAR_TITLECOLOR -->">
			      <!-- TMPL_VAR NAME=NUM_INFO -->
			    </font>
			  </td>
			</tr>
			<tr>
			  <td colspan="2">
			    <!-- TMPL_INCLUDE NAME="path.html" -->
			  </td>
			</tr>
		    </table>
		  </td>
		</tr>
	    </table>
	  </td>
	</tr>	
	<tr>
	  <td>
	    <table border="0" cellpadding="4" cellspacing="0" align="left" >
		<tr>
		  <td valign="top" width="200" bgcolor="<!-- TMPL_VAR
		      NAME=SUBBAR_BACKCOLOR -->">
		    <table cellpadding="1" cellspacing="0"  border="0">
			<tr>
			  <td colspan="2">
			    <!-- TMPL_VAR NAME=STRING_INTHISALBUM -->:
			  </td>
			</tr>
			<tr>
			  <td>&nbsp;&nbsp;</td>
			  <td>
			    <table cellpadding="1" cellspacing="0"
				   bgcolor="<TMPL_VAR NAME=SUBBAR_BACKCOLOR>"
				   border="0">
			      <!-- TMPL_INCLUDE NAME="navbar.html" -->
			    </table>
			  </td>
			</tr>
		    </table>
		  </td>
		  <td>&nbsp;&nbsp;</td>
		  <td valign="top">
		    <font color="<TMPL_VAR NAME=PAGE_TITLECOLOR>">
		      <!-- TMPL_VAR NAME=ALBUM_DESC -->
		    </font>
		  </td>
		</tr>
	    </table>
	  </td>
	</tr>
	<tr>
	  <td>&nbsp;</td>
	</tr>
	
	<tr>
	  <td bgcolor ="<!-- TMPL_VAR NAME=MAINBAR_BACKCOLOR -->">
	    <table cellpadding="6" cellspacing="0" 
		   width="100%" border="0">
		<tr>
		  <td>
		    <table cellpadding="0" cellspacing="0"
			   width="100%" border="0">
			<tr>
			  <td align="left">
			    <font size="3" 
				  color="<!-- TMPL_VAR
				  NAME=MAINBAR_TITLECOLOR -->">
			      <!-- TMPL_VAR NAME=STRING_THUMBNAILS -->
			    </font>
			  </td>
			  <td align="right" valign="bottom">
			    <font size="3" color="<!-- TMPL_VAR
				  NAME=MAINBAR_CURRENTPAGECOLOR -->">
			      <!-- TMPL_VAR NAME=THUMB_PAGE_NUMBER -->
			    </font>
			  </td>
			</tr>
			<tr>
			  <td align="left">
			    <!-- TMPL_IF NAME=PREV_THUMB_PAGE -->
			    <a href="<TMPL_VAR NAME=PREV_THUMB_PAGE>"
			       accesskey="p">
			      <font size="2" 
				    color="<TMPL_VAR NAME=MAINBAR_LINKCOLOR>">
				<!-- TMPL_VAR NAME=STRING_PREV -->
			      </font>
			    </a>
			    <!-- /TMPL_IF -->
			  </td>
			  <td align="right">
			    <!-- TMPL_IF NAME=NEXT_THUMB_PAGE -->
			    <a href="<TMPL_VAR NAME=NEXT_THUMB_PAGE>"
			       accesskey="n">
			      <font size="2" 
				    color="<TMPL_VAR NAME=MAINBAR_LINKCOLOR>">
				<!-- TMPL_VAR NAME=STRING_NEXT -->
			      </font>
			    </a>
			    <!-- /TMPL_IF -->
			  </td>
			</tr>
		    </table>
		  </td>
		</tr>
	    </table>
	  </td> 
	</tr>
	<tr>
	  <td>	  	  
	    <table border="0" cellpadding="5"
		   cellspacing="0"
		   bgcolor="<TMPL_VAR NAME=PAGE_BACKCOLOR>"
		   width="100%">
		<tr>
		  <td valign="top" align="center">

		    <!-- Thumbnails Table -->
		    <table border="0" cellpadding="5"
		      cellspacing="0" width="100%">
			<tr>
			  <!-- TMPL_LOOP NAME=THUMBS_TABLE -->
			  <td align="center" valign="bottom">
			    <table cellspacing="0" cellpadding="0" border="0">
			      <!-- TMPL_IF NAME=THUMB_TITLE -->
				<tr>
				  <td bgcolor="<TMPL_VAR
				      NAME=SUBBAR_BACKCOLOR>"
				      align="center">
				    <font color="<TMPL_VAR 
					  NAME=SUBBAR_TITLECOLOR>">
				      <!-- TMPL_VAR NAME=THUMB_TITLE -->
				    </font>
				  </td>
				</tr>
				<!-- /TMPL_IF -->
				<tr bgcolor="<TMPL_VAR NAME=THUMB_BACKGROUND>" 
				    align="center">
				  <td>
				    <!-- TMPL_IF NAME=THUMB_DEFAULT_SIZE -->
				    <a href="<TMPL_VAR NAME=THUMB_DEFAULT_SIZE>">
				      <!-- /TMPL_IF -->
				      <img src="<TMPL_VAR NAME=THUMB_LINK>"
					   width="<TMPL_VAR NAME=THUMB_WIDTH>"
					   height="<TMPL_VAR NAME=THUMB_HEIGHT>"
					   border="0"
					   alt="<TMPL_VAR NAME=THUMB_ALT>"
					   title="<TMPL_VAR NAME=THUMB_LINK_TITLE>"><!-- TMPL_IF NAME=THUMB_DEFAULT_SIZE --></a><!-- /TMPL_IF --></td>
				</tr>
				<tr>
				  <!-- Sizes -->
				  <td bgcolor="<TMPL_VAR
				      NAME=SUBBAR_BACKCOLOR>"
				      align="center">&nbsp;
				    <!-- TMPL_LOOP NAME=THUMB_SIZES -->
				    <a href="<TMPL_VAR NAME=SIZE_LINK>"
				       title="<TMPL_VAR NAME=SIZE_TITLE>">
				      <font color="<TMPL_VAR 
					    NAME=SUBBAR_LINKCOLOR>">
					<!-- TMPL_VAR NAME=SIZE_NAME --></font></a><!-- TMPL_UNLESS NAME="__LAST__" -->&nbsp;<!-- /TMPL_UNLESS -->
				    <!-- /TMPL_LOOP -->
				    &nbsp;
				  </td>
				  <!-- End of Sizes -->
				</tr>
			    </table>
			  </td>			      
			  <!-- TMPL_IF NAME=THUMB_NEW_LINE -->
			  </tr><tr>
			  <!-- /TMPL_IF -->
			  <!-- /TMPL_LOOP -->
			</tr>
		    </table>
		    <!-- End of Thumbnails Table -->		    
		  </td>
		</tr>
	    </table>	  
	  </td>	
	</tr>

	<tr>
	  <td bgcolor="<TMPL_VAR NAME=MAINBAR_BACKCOLOR>">
	    <table cellpadding="6" cellspacing="0" width="100%"
		   border="0">
		<tr>
		  <td>
		    <table cellpadding="0" cellspacing="0"
			   width="100%" border="0">
			<tr>
			  <td align="left">
			    <!-- TMPL_IF NAME=PREV_THUMB_PAGE -->
			    <a href="<TMPL_VAR NAME=PREV_THUMB_PAGE>">
			      <font size="2" 
				    color="<TMPL_VAR NAME=MAINBAR_LINKCOLOR>">
				<!-- TMPL_VAR NAME=STRING_PREV -->
			      </font>
			    </a>
			    <!-- /TMPL_IF -->
			  </td>
			  <td align="center" width="100%">
			    <!-- List of thumbnail page numbers -->
			    <!-- TMPL_LOOP NAME=THUMB_NUMBER_LINKS -->
			    <!-- TMPL_UNLESS NAME="__FIRST__" -->
			    &nbsp;
			    <!-- /TMPL_UNLESS -->
			    <!-- TMPL_IF NAME=NUM_LINK -->
			    <a href=<!-- TMPL_VAR NAME=NUM_LINK -->>
			      <font color="<!-- TMPL_VAR
				    NAME=MAINBAR_LINKCOLOR -->">
				<!-- TMPL_VAR NAME=NUMBER --></font></a>
			    <!-- TMPL_ELSE -->
			    <font color="<!-- TMPL_VAR
				  NAME=MAINBAR_CURRENTPAGECOLOR -->">
			      <!-- TMPL_VAR NAME=NUMBER -->
			    </font>
			    <!-- /TMPL_IF -->
			    <!-- /TMPL_LOOP -->
			    
			  </td>
			  <td align="right">
			    <!-- TMPL_IF NAME=NEXT_THUMB_PAGE -->
			    <a href="<TMPL_VAR NAME=NEXT_THUMB_PAGE>">
			      <font size="2" 
				    color="<TMPL_VAR NAME=MAINBAR_LINKCOLOR>">
				<!-- TMPL_VAR NAME=STRING_NEXT -->
			      </font>
			    </a>
			    <!-- /TMPL_IF -->
			  </td>
			</tr>
		    </table>
		  </td>
		</tr>
	    </table>
	  </td>
	</tr>
    </table>
    <!-- TMPL_INCLUDE NAME="footer.html" -->
  </body>
</html>